Personally, IMO, we need a Jojo/Lavezzi on the right to balance it out. Mirko can create on the left, but with Pepe playing on the right we are WAY off balance. Matri get's isolated and if we could put one of Jovetic/Giovinco/Lavezzi on the right with Matri in the middle, I am confident Matri would do just fine because defenders would have to contend with Mirko on the left and one of the 3 on the right.

As it stands now, its hard for Matri to find space because defenders know he poses more of a threat than Pepe so Pepe has been able to exploit that space so far this season as defenders drift centrally to watch Mirko/Matri. Give us another threat up there on the right and you will find a lot more goals being scored.

Like I said, I think he would providing he has someone that can give him proper service on the right like Mirko does on the left. Sure, I agree Quag would be fine for the season, but I think we would need something better come summer for next year which is why I name the names I did.

I really think Matri can hit 18+ if we had the right player in the right side of the 433. Pepe just isn't that, so he depends too much on Mirko to create. So what happens when Mirko isn't player from injury/suspension? Well, we all know now. Esti/Pepe/Giach just can't create and Mirko isn't there to give Matri what he needs so he gets man-marked out of the games. Matri can finish, he just needs to the service.
